Norsk
Gamereactor
nyheter

Streaming-løsning fra Microsoft kutter kravene til båndbredde

Abonner på vårt nyhetsbrev her!

* Påkrevd felt
HQ

Utviklingen går rask i spillbransjen, og særlig på PC-fronten kreves det stadig bedre maskinvare for å holde seg i front. Dette er en av grunnene til at mange er interessert i streaming av spill, ettersom disse løsningene fjerner behovet for kraftig maskinvare hjemme hos spilleren. Samtidig er en annen konsekvens av den raske utviklingen at spillene blir mer krevende å streame, ettersom store mengder data må sende til og fra spilleren over internett.

Dette stiller strenge krav til båndbredden, men forskerne ved Duke University og Microsoft Research på Hawaii tror nå de kan ha funnet en løsning på problemet. De jobber nemlig med en løsning som kutter kravene til båndbredden med så mye som en sjettedel.

Løsningen innebærer å kombinerer lokal maskinvare med streaming:

- The task of quickly generating fine-grained details -- such as subtle changes in texture and shading at speeds of 60 frames per second -- is still left to the remote server. But collaborative rendering lets the mobile device generate a rough sketch of each frame, or a few high-detail sketches of select frames, while the remote server fills in the gaps, skriver forskergruppen.

Løsningen de jobber med bærer navnet Kahawai (streaming på hawaiisk), og de har allerede kommet et stykke på vei med teknologien. Derfor har de satt sammen en presentasjon der Kahawai er inkorporert i idTech 4-grafikkmotoren til id Software:

- In performance trials with 50 hardcore gamers who spend an average of two hours a day playing video games, players reached similar scores with both techniques, with no difference in response times -- a critical issue for fast-paced games where any lag adds crucial milliseconds between pressing the "shoot" button and killing the enemy, for example, utdyper forskergruppen.

Du kan se presentasjonen på Youtube.

Kilde: Duke.edu.

Streaming-løsning fra Microsoft kutter kravene til båndbredde


Loading next content